Back Porch Swing Band in Concert at the Lions Lincoln Theatr

The Back Porch Swing Band – Saturday, April 15, 2017 at 7:30 pm   All Seats $10 

If you're looking for a band with a swingin' rhythm and an old timey flavor, look no further.  This group combines the talents of 5 notable musicians responsible for the tapping of thousands of feet across Ohio for the last 20 years.  The band specializes in Western Swing and music from the '20's, '30's, '40's, but plays several musical styles , ranging from Appalachian tunes, Blues, Old Country & Folk, to even 50's & 60's pop.   Requests from the audience are frequently honored.  

 

It's the hot swinging fiddle playing of multi-instrumentalist Joe Lautzenheiser from Massillon, Ohio  that keeps those feet moving.      From Zanesville, their lead female vocalist is Kris Geis, adding great lead & harmony vocals to the show.      With her wonderful vocal range, she presents music from the era of Bob Wills, Fats Waller, Billie Holiday, Ella Fitzgerald, & Patsy Cline.   Caleb Hutslar from Columbus, Ohio, plays one swinging keyboard.  Caleb has played with several jazz bands in Ohio over the years including Anna and the Consequences,    The Charged Particles and After Hours.    Driving the band and swinging on his upright bass is Jonathan Sowers from Lancaster, Oh.   Also carrying lead and harmony vocals and the guitar work on his Gibson guitar, is Pete Shew.

Legendary Sons of the Pioneer

Sons of the Pioneers – Tuesday, April 18, 2017 7:30 pm    

$15 / $20

The legendary Sons of the Pioneers are famous the world over for their unique cowboy harmonies and musicianship which earned them the designation “National Treasure” by the Smithsonian Institute. Their timeless classics “Cool Water”, “Tumbling Tumbleweed” and “Ghost Riders in the Sky” are entwined into the very fabric of the American West. Their decades of popularity and numerous prestigious awards prove that they are still the gold standard of Western music.

Canalway Bicycle Poker Ride

 Riding 16 miles on the Towpath Trail, cyclists will stop at five checkpoints along the way, picking a playing card at each stop.  When they arrive back at the start, they play their hand against the hands of the other riders.  Prizes will be awarded to the top ten hands, with other prizes given to riders who draw jokers from the deck.  Participants will begin at the Lake Ave. Trailhead and may start any time between 9am and 1pm.  This is not a race!  Entry fee is $5.00 per hand and riders can play as many hands as they wish.  Proceeds will be used for local trail projects.  All ages welcome, event held rain or shine.  New this year, we will have an After Event Party with Burgers and Beer available for purchase.  For more info, call 330-832-2771.  Event sponsored by Massillon Area Greenways Inc. (MAGI), the Stark County Bicycle Club, and Ernie's Bicycle Shops.

Stark County & World War I Exhibition

Stark County & World War I Exhibition

Exhibition opening:  Saturday, June 10, 7:00 to 9:00 p.m.  Free and open to everyone with no reservations required.

The exhibition will include photographs, uniforms, letters, documents, stories, and memorabilia that depicts the role of Stark Countians overseas and on the homefront during World War I.
